Gibson is a painter known for nuanced and atmospheric still lifes of elemental geometric objects juxtaposed in spacial tension. Gibson has exhibited widely across the United States, with the Allan Stone Gallery, New York, Miller Block Gallery, Boston, Gerald Peters Gallery, Santa Fe and New York, among others. His work is in numerous public collections including The Metropolitan Museum of Art, New York, the Rhode Island School of Design Museum, Providence.
